Overview
We are seeking an experienced Diesel Plant Fitter to join a busy and growing operation in Dublin. This role focuses on the maintenance, repair, and servicing of heavy plant equipment, ensuring minimal downtime while maintaining full compliance with health, safety, and regulatory standards.
 
Key Responsibilities
  • Carry out routine servicing, maintenance, and inspections on plant machinery
  • Diagnose faults across diesel engines, hydraulic systems, and mechanical components
  • Perform repairs on engines, transmissions, braking systems, pumps, and hydraulics
  • Respond to breakdowns and complete on-site (field) repairs as required
  • Maintain accurate service records, inspection reports, and job sheets
  • Prepare plant machinery for hire, deployment, or operational use
  • Work both within the workshop and at external customer sites
  • Ensure all work complies with Irish health & safety regulations and industry standards
  • Provide support and guidance to junior fitters or apprentices when required
